Description
Hypercerts are semi-fungible tokens that document the impact of a project, including who did the work, what was done, and when. These tokens can be evaluated by third parties and sold to funders, allowing contributors to receive funding based on the actual impact of their work.
Impact
Hypercerts provide a transparent and flexible way to fund public goods. They enable retrospective funding, allowing projects to be rewarded after demonstrating real impact. This system encourages contributors to focus on meaningful outcomes and gives funders clear evidence of their support's effectiveness.

Circle

Circle is a financial technology company that develops USDC, a stablecoin backed one-to-one by U.S. dollar reserves. USDC circulates across multiple blockchains and is widely used for payments, trading, and DeFi applications. Circle also partners with banks, fintechs, and governments to integrate digital dollars into mainstream finance, making it one of the key bridges between traditional systems and blockchain infrastructure.
